The Parent Teacher Association (PTA) at St?Columban’s Primary School plays a vital role in strengthening the partnership between home and school. Made up of dedicated parents, carers, and staff, the PTA works collaboratively to enhance the educational experience of every child. Their mission is to create a welcoming school community where families feel informed, supported, and actively involved in school life.

The PTA contributes in many meaningful ways, from organising events that bring families together to supporting fundraising initiatives that provide valuable resources for the school. These efforts often help to fund additional learning materials, playground equipment, and enrichment activities that might otherwise be beyond the school’s budget. Beyond fundraising, the PTA also acts as an important forum for parents to share ideas, raise questions, and offer feedback that supports the school’s ongoing development.

Most importantly, the PTA at St?Columban’s fosters a strong sense of community. By encouraging family engagement and promoting positive relationships between staff and parents, the PTA helps ensure that the school remains a place where every child feels encouraged, supported, and inspired to learn.
